description Product Description

JP104 is widely used in molecular biology and biochemistry for labeling and tracking biomolecules. It is particularly effective in fluorescence-based assays, where it serves as a fluorescent tag to visualize proteins, nucleic acids, and other cellular components under microscopy. Its high photostability and brightness make it suitable for live-cell imaging, allowing researchers to monitor dynamic processes in real time. Additionally, JP104 is utilized in flow cytometry to analyze and sort cells based on specific markers. Its compatibility with various conjugation chemistries enables its attachment to antibodies, peptides, or other probes, enhancing its versatility in diagnostic and research applications.
